2.What are the types of defects that can be detected in the injection molding process?

1
Flash: This is a defect caused by excess material that is forced out of the mold during the injection molding process
2
Short Shot: This is a defect caused by the injection of insufficient material into the mold
3
Warpage: This is a defect caused by uneven cooling of the plastic parts, resulting in uneven shrinkage and distortion
4
Sink Marks: This is a defect caused by the uneven cooling of the plastic parts, resulting in a depression in the surface of the part
5
Weld Lines: This is a defect caused by the joining of two streams of molten plastic during the injection molding process
6
Voids: This is a defect caused by air pockets trapped in the plastic part during the injection molding process
7
Burn Marks: This is a defect caused by the overheating of the plastic material during the injection molding process

11.How is plastic melted and injected into the mold?

We have been working hard to improve service quality and meet customer needs
Plastic is melted in an injection molding machine, which consists of a hopper, a heating barrel, and a reciprocating screw
The plastic is fed into the hopper, where it is heated and melted
The melted plastic is then injected into the mold cavity under high pressure
The mold is then cooled, and the plastic solidifies into the desired shape
